How a Wooden Footboard Enhances Bedroom Design
A wooden footboard serves as both a functional anchor and a design statement, transforming your bedroom’s aesthetic in ways you might not expect. Unlike metal or upholstered alternatives, wood introduces natural warmth and texture that instantly softens modern spaces or complements traditional decor. The right footboard can visually “ground” your bed, creating a focal point that ties together other elements like nightstands, lighting, and wall art.
Material Matters: Choosing the Right Wood
Not all wood finishes work equally well. Light oak or pine suits airy, Scandinavian-inspired rooms, while dark walnut or mahogany adds drama to classic or industrial themes. Reclaimed wood with visible knots and grain patterns brings rustic charm, but requires maintenance to prevent splintering. For small bedrooms, opt for low-profile footboards (under 12 inches tall) to avoid overwhelming the space.
Practical Benefits Beyond Aesthetics
- Durability: Hardwoods like maple or teak withstand years of use without warping, unlike particleboard alternatives.
- Storage Solutions: Some designs (like the South Shore Vito) integrate shelves or drawers into the footboard.
- Safety: A raised footboard prevents pillows from sliding off the bed—especially useful for adjustable bases.
Common Mistakes to Avoid
Many homeowners mismatch wood tones, pairing cherry footboards with ash flooring, creating visual discord. Instead, either match undertones (warm with warm) or intentionally contrast (e.g., ebony footboard against whitewashed floors). Another pitfall is ignoring scale: a towering footboard in a 10×10 room can make it feel claustrophobic. Always measure your space before purchasing.
Pro Tip: Test how light interacts with your chosen wood. Glossy finishes reflect ambient lighting for a brighter feel, while matte stains absorb light, enhancing coziness in large rooms.
Matching Your Wooden Footboard to Your Design Style
Selecting the perfect wooden footboard requires more than just picking a material you like—it demands careful consideration of how it complements your existing decor. The right choice can unify your bedroom’s aesthetic, while the wrong one can create visual discord. Let’s explore how to harmonize your footboard with popular design styles.
Step-by-Step Style Matching Guide
- Identify Your Dominant Style: Walk through your bedroom noting key elements. Do you see clean lines (modern), ornate carvings (traditional), or raw textures (industrial)?
- Consider Wood Characteristics:
- Modern: Opt for smooth, light-toned woods like ash with minimal grain
- Farmhouse: Choose distressed pine or oak with visible knots
- Mid-Century: Look for tapered legs and warm walnut tones
- Test Color Undertones: Place wood samples against your flooring and largest furniture piece. Warm red undertones (cherry) clash with cool grays, while neutral oaks bridge most palettes.
Overcoming Common Matching Challenges
Many struggle with mixed-material bedrooms, where metal bed frames meet wood furniture. The solution? Use your footboard as a transitional element. For example, a walnut footboard with black iron brackets can gracefully connect dark wood nightstands to a metal bed frame.
Another frequent issue is small spaces. In rooms under 12×12 feet, consider these alternatives:
- Open slat designs (like the Zinus Becky) maintain airflow and visibility
- Vertical grain patterns create illusion of height
- Wall-mounted floating footboards save floor space
Professional Styling Tricks
Interior designers often use the “60-30-10 rule” with wooden footboards:
60% dominant (footboard wood matches flooring),
30% secondary (complementary nightstand material),
10% accent (contrasting hardware or inlays).
For a high-end look, match your footboard’s stain to door/window trim rather than flooring—this creates intentional contrast while maintaining cohesion.
Real-World Example: In a coastal-themed bedroom, a whitewashed oak footboard paired with navy bedding and rattan nightstands achieves perfect balance—the wood’s warmth prevents the cool colors from feeling sterile, while its light tone maintains the airy aesthetic.
The Science of Wood Selection: Technical Considerations for Footboards
Beyond aesthetics, the structural integrity and longevity of your wooden footboard depend on material properties that most buyers overlook. Understanding these technical factors ensures your investment withstands daily use while maintaining its beauty.
Wood Density and Durability Ratings
| Wood Type | Janka Hardness Rating | Best Use Case | Maintenance Needs |
|---|---|---|---|
| Pine | 380-420 lbf | Low-traffic guest rooms | Annual sealing required |
| Oak | 1,290-1,360 lbf | Primary bedrooms | Bi-annual polishing |
| Teak | 1,070-1,155 lbf | Humid climates | Natural oils prevent upkeep |
Moisture Content and Seasonal Considerations
Properly kiln-dried wood should have 6-8% moisture content (MC) for indoor use. Footboards exceeding 10% MC will likely warp when exposed to central heating. For homes with humidity fluctuations:
- Choose quarter-sawn wood (more dimensionally stable)
- Avoid solid panels wider than 12″ (prone to cupping)
- Look for engineered wood cores with veneer for extreme climates
Joinery Quality Assessment
Premium footboards use mortise-and-tenon or dovetail joints, while budget options often rely on dowels or staples. Conduct these tests when evaluating quality:
- Rack test: Gently twist the footboard – quality joinery won’t creak
- Finish inspection: Run your hand along edges – rough spots indicate rushed sanding
- Weight check: A queen-size footboard should weigh at least 25 lbs (solid wood)
Advanced Protection Techniques
For children’s rooms or active households, consider these professional-grade treatments:
- Conversion varnish (3x more durable than polyurethane)
- Ceramic-infused finishes (resists scratches up to 3H pencil hardness)
- UV-stabilized stains (prevents sun fading on south-facing beds)
Expert Tip: The “ping test” reveals wood quality – tap the surface with a coin. High-pitched ring indicates dense grain, while a dull thud suggests internal voids or filler material.
Installation and Long-Term Care: Professional Techniques for Wooden Footboards
Proper installation and maintenance can double the lifespan of your wooden footboard while preserving its aesthetic appeal. These professional-grade techniques address common installation pitfalls and provide museum-quality preservation methods adapted for home use.
Advanced Installation Methodology
For optimal stability, follow this structural engineer-approved process:
- Wall Anchoring: Use French cleat systems for heavy footboards (over 50 lbs) – install a 45° angled hardwood strip on both wall and footboard
- Frame Connection: For platform beds, use T-nuts and machine bolts instead of wood screws to prevent stripping during seasonal wood movement
- Leveling Protocol: Place stainless steel washers between uneven floorboards and footboard legs – each 0.5mm washer corrects approximately 1° of tilt
Microclimate Management
Wood reacts dramatically to environmental changes. Maintain ideal conditions with these measures:
- Keep relative humidity between 40-45% using smart humidifiers
- Apply paste wax every 6 months on the footboard’s underside (unseen surface) to create a moisture barrier
- Install felt pads on the backside where footboard meets wall to allow 1mm air circulation
Restoration Techniques for Aged Footboards
Revive weathered footboards using conservation-grade methods:
| Issue | Solution | Tool Specification |
|---|---|---|
| Surface scratches | Walnut meat rub + beeswax blend | 0000-grade steel wool |
| White rings | Mayonnaise poultice (24hr application) | Bristle brush with 2mm filaments |
| Joint separation | Hide glue injection | 21-gauge hypodermic applicator |
Safety Considerations
Childproof your footboard with these ASTM-compliant modifications:
- Round all corners to 9mm radius using a router
- Install impact-absorbing silicone edge guards (3M™ Bumpon™ SJ-5303)
- Ensure slat spacing doesn’t exceed 2.35″ to prevent entrapment
Pro Tip: For homes with radiant floor heating, create a thermal break by installing 1/4″ cork sheets between footboard legs and flooring – this prevents excessive drying while maintaining stability.

Frequently Asked Questions About Wooden Footboards
What’s the ideal height for a wooden footboard in a standard bedroom?
For most bedrooms, a footboard height between 12-18 inches provides optimal proportions. This creates visual balance without overwhelming the space. In rooms with 8-foot ceilings, keep it under 16 inches to maintain airiness. Measure from the top of your mattress – the footboard should extend at least 4 inches above it. For platform beds, subtract 6-8 inches since these sit lower than traditional frames.
How do I protect my wooden footboard from pet damage?
Create a three-layer defense system:
1) Apply automotive-grade clear bra film to high-impact areas (like corners),
2) Use citrus-based deterrent sprays on lower sections, and
3) Install removable fabric guards during the day.
For existing scratches, use a walnut meat rub followed by beeswax polish – the oils help blend minor marks seamlessly into the grain.
Can I refinish my wooden footboard without sanding it down completely?
Yes, using chemical strippers specifically formulated for furniture (like Citristrip) followed by a liquid sandpaper treatment. This preserves intricate carvings and veneers. For stained wood, apply a tinted refinisher that matches your original color. Always test on an inconspicuous area first – some older finishes contain lead and require professional removal.
What’s the most durable wood for households with young children?
Hard maple (Janka rating 1,450) outperforms other domestic woods for scratch resistance. Its tight grain pattern naturally repels dings better than open-grained woods like oak. For maximum durability, choose a footboard with conversion varnish rather than polyurethane – it forms a harder surface (3H pencil hardness vs. poly’s 1H) that withstands toy impacts better.
How do I safely anchor a heavy wooden footboard to drywall?
Use snap-toggle anchors rated for at least 75lbs each. Install them at 45-degree angles into wall studs when possible. For extra security:
1) Apply construction adhesive between footboard and wall,
2) Use rubber bumpers to prevent shifting, and
3) Reinforce with a French cleat system hidden behind the footboard.
This distributes weight across the entire wall surface.
Why does my footboard creak, and how can I stop it?
Creaking usually indicates wood-on-wood friction at joints. Fix it by:
1) Dusting joints with powdered graphite lubricant,
2) Tightening all fasteners with a torque driver (3-5 Nm), and
3) Inserting felt pads between contacting surfaces.
For persistent noises, inject hide glue into joints using a syringe – this ancient woodworking solution lasts decades without hardening completely.
What’s the best way to clean intricate carved footboards?
Use a three-step process:
1) Soft bristle detailing brushes (like those for car interiors) to dislodge dust,
2) Compressed air at 30 PSI to blast out debris, and
3) Microfiber cloths dampened with 1:20 vinegar/water solution.
Avoid commercial wood cleaners – their oils can accumulate in carvings and attract more dirt over time.
How often should I reseal an outdoor wooden footboard?
For covered porches, reapply marine-grade spar urethane every 18 months. Full sun exposure requires annual treatment. Watch for these telltale signs: water stops beading on the surface, or the wood develops a chalky feel. Always sand lightly with 220-grit paper before resealing, and maintain a minimum 3-coat protection system.
